Output 5bee41bfb9bcc112307d3f63c62f778a3f2a078d7edaacda53aba7c1d46784c1:5

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dd427a8aa1bed229cb7cd88339be60d91b4e9a4 OP_EQUAL
address
34QjftWaC8iCbij7aKu6nMnW2gnUQ86LTx
transaction
5bee41bfb9bcc112307d3f63c62f778a3f2a078d7edaacda53aba7c1d46784c1
confirmations
132
spent
true